The Boston Marathon this year was cold wet and raining. There were 23 DNFs (did not finish) among elite runners. Notable:
Deena Kastor - I was rooting for her. At 45 she is running strong. She set the master marathon record.
Galen Rupp - 2nd place last year dropped out at mile 18 with hypothermia and dehydration.
Lemi Berhuna - 2106 men's winner
Lelisa Desisa - 2013 and 2015 men's winner
Caroline Rotch - 2015 winner
Mamitu Daska - had a commanding lead much of the women's race but dropped out
Bazunesh Deba - One of the favorites in the field of women
In total 9 elite women and 14 elite men did not finish the Boston Marathon this year.
